BZ - Detecting power theft using Amazon OpenSearch and smart meters data in near real-time

Power distribution networks are hundreds of kilometers long. Power theft is a serious issued faced by power supply companies. It is practically difficult and challenging to physically inspect and detect power theft. By detecting this in a timely manner, we can help save substantial amounts of money. In this session, we discuss the use of smart meter data to effectively detect anomalous consumption behavior, using Amazon OpenSearch. We also showcase how Amazon Kinesis is used to ingest and pre-process the data.

AWS services: Amazon OpenSearch, Amazon Kinesis Data Firehose, Amazon Kinesis Data Streams, Amazon S3 and Amazon Simple Notification Service (Amazon SNS), AWS Glue
